애플리케이션 제공 성능은 기업 IT 부서의 주요 초점 영역으로, 신뢰할 수 있고 안전하며 최소한의 지연 시간으로 최종 사용자에게 비즈니스에 중요한 애플리케이션을 제공해야 할 필요성을 강조합니다. 이 개념은 최적의 성능, 가용성 및 사용자 경험을 보장하기 위한 애플리케이션의 효과적인 배포 및 관리를 중심으로 전개됩니다.
전통적으로 IT 부서는 데이터 센터 내에서 애플리케이션이 어떻게 설계되고 관리되는지 최적화하는 데 집중했습니다. 여기에는 서버 및 네트워크와 같은 인프라를 감독하고 애플리케이션이 이 인프라에서 효율적이고 안전하게 실행되도록 하는 것이 포함됩니다. 이러한 접근 방식은 필수적이기는 하지만 주로 애플리케이션 성능 관리의 내부 측면을 다루며 사용자 경험에 상당한 영향을 미치는 외부 요인을 완전히 고려하지 못할 수 있습니다.
그러나 공용 인터넷을 통해 제공되는 애플리케이션의 증가 추세에 따라 이러한 데이터 센터 내부 관점은 더 이상 충분하지 않습니다. 오늘날의 디지털 환경에서 많은 비즈니스 애플리케이션은 사용자가 종종 먼 거리를 거쳐 원격으로 액세스합니다. 따라서 이러한 애플리케이션의 성능은 사용자 기기와 원본 데이터 센터 간의 인터넷 연결 품질에 크게 좌우됩니다. 이러한 종속성은 네트워크 혼잡, 지리적 거리, 인터넷 서비스 제공자의 다양한 품질과 같은 요소가 작용함에 따라 애플리케이션 성능을 보장하는 데 새로운 과제를 안겨줍니다.
이러한 외부 요인은 애플리케이션이 최종 사용자에게 제공되는 속도와 안정성에 상당한 영향을 미칠 수 있습니다. 지연, 패킷 손실, 지터와 같은 문제는 중요한 고려 사항이 됩니다. 따라서 IT 부서는 기존 데이터 센터 인프라를 넘어 초점을 확장하고 인터넷을 통한 애플리케이션 제공을 최적화하기 위한 전략을 고려해야 합니다. 여기에는 콘텐츠 전송 네트워크(CDN), 애플리케이션 제공 컨트롤러(ADC) 및 이상적이지 않은 인터넷 연결의 영향을 완화하는 데 도움이 될 수 있는 기타 기술을 사용하는 것이 포함됩니다.
요약하자면, 현대 기업의 애플리케이션 제공 성능은 데이터 센터 리소스를 관리하고 최적화하는 것뿐만 아니라 공개 인터넷을 통해 데이터 센터에서 사용자 기기까지의 엔드투엔드 경로를 고려하는 포괄적인 접근 방식도 필요합니다. 이러한 전체적인 관점은 애플리케이션이 기능적이고 안전할 뿐만 아니라 사용자의 위치에 관계없이 고품질 사용자 경험을 지속적으로 제공하는 데 필수적입니다.